The entire process of decarboxylation eliminates the carboxyl group (COOH) attached towards the THCa molecule and leaves driving the active THC molecule. This process is essential for unlocking the total psychoactive potential of cannabis, as Uncooked cannabis crops predominantly have THCa.

THCa flower interacts with the human body’s endocannabinoid method in a different way than THC. Although THC fits just like a crucial into the body’s CB1 receptors, mostly located in the Mind, THCa doesn’t hold the identical influence as it doesn’t healthy properly into either CB1 or CB2 receptors.

40 Both equally abcb1 and abcg2 belong to the ATP-binding cassette (ABC) household of efflux transporters and they are critical to blood–brain barrier (BBB) operate, wherever they impede the passage in their substrates to the brain.41 Addition of polar residues, for instance a carboxylic team, towards the scaffold of abcb1/abcg2 substrates markedly decreases CNS penetration,42 which could possibly be the case for THCA-A. Interestingly, brain distribution is noted for numerous phytocannabinoids but not for THCA-A.43,44 Therefore, more scientific tests are needed to affirm the ability of THCA-A to activate peripheral CB1 receptors in vivo
